It is not true that the arcsine undoes the sine, for example, $\sin(5\pi/6)=1/2$ and $\arcsin(1/2)=\pi/6$, so doing first the sine then the arcsine does not get us back where we started. – user65203.The principal branches are … 2015 · I know $$ \frac{d}{dx}\arcsin x=\frac1{\sqrt{1-x^2}} $$ And $$ \frac{d^n}{dx^n} \frac1{\sqrt{1-x^2}} = \frac{d}{dx} \left(P_{n-1}(x) \frac1{\.

Sin inverse integral is written as ∫sin-1 x dx = x sin-1 x + √(1 - x 2) + C, where ∫ is the sign of integration, dx denotes that the integration of sin inverse is with respect to … The formula \arcsin(\sin(x))=x, with the standard definition of \arcsin, holds only if x is in the range of \arcsin, that is only if -\pi/2\le x\le\pi/2.Avsogiel
